Legacy Modernization Without Business Disruption
Legacy systems are not failures—they are often the revenue engine. Modernization fails when teams treat replacement as the goal instead of continuity of business capability with improved agility, security, and cost.
Strangler fig over big bang
The strangler pattern incrementally routes traffic and capability to new services while legacy cores remain until risk is retired. Big-bang cutovers maximize drama and downtime.
Identify bounded contexts where new services can absorb load without rewriting the entire estate.
Risk sequencing
Prioritize modules by business criticality, change frequency, security exposure, and integration complexity—not by age alone.
Run parallel operations with reconciliation until confidence exceeds a defined threshold. Executives should see migration as a portfolio of bets, not a single deadline.
- Event-driven sync vs. dual-write—choose consciously
- Data migration with validation dashboards
- Rollback paths tested, not theoretical
- User communication tied to measurable improvement
People and process
Modernization is change management. Train operators, update runbooks, and align incentives before go-live—not after incidents.
Executive takeaway
The winning modernization preserves what works, replaces what constrains, and never gambles the core business on a single release weekend.